Grant Wiseman is a scholar working on Civil and Structural Engineering, Environmental Engineering and Safety, Risk, Reliability and Quality. According to data from OpenAlex, Grant Wiseman has authored 15 papers receiving a total of 576 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Civil and Structural Engineering, 6 papers in Environmental Engineering and 4 papers in Safety, Risk, Reliability and Quality. Recurrent topics in Grant Wiseman's work include Soil Moisture and Remote Sensing (5 papers), Precipitation Measurement and Analysis (4 papers) and Geotechnical Engineering and Analysis (4 papers). Grant Wiseman is often cited by papers focused on Soil Moisture and Remote Sensing (5 papers), Precipitation Measurement and Analysis (4 papers) and Geotechnical Engineering and Analysis (4 papers). Grant Wiseman collaborates with scholars based in Canada, United States and Indonesia. Grant Wiseman's co-authors include Heather McNairn, Jiali Shang, Saeid Homayouni, Paul Bullock, Michael H. Cosh, Tracy Rowlandson, Aaron Berg, David J. Walker, John Kort and Andreas Colliander and has published in prestigious journals such as IEEE Transactions on Geoscience and Remote Sensing, Journal of Hydrology and Agriculture Ecosystems & Environment.
